How much does it cost to rent a home in Central Maverick Square Paris St?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Central Maverick Square Paris St 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,890 | $1,675 | $10,000+ |
| Central Maverick Square Paris St 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,161 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| Central Maverick Square Paris St 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,083 | $1,330 | $10,000+ |
| Central Maverick Square Paris St 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,719 | $1,010 | $10,000+ |
| Central Maverick Square Paris St 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,500 | $6,000 | $8,000 |
| Central Maverick Square Paris St 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,455 | $1,330 | $1,580 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Central Maverick Square Paris St
What type of rentals are currently available in Central Maverick Square Paris St?
There are currently 2108 Apartments for Rent in Central Maverick Square Paris St, MA with pricing that ranges from $1,175 to $28,292. There are also 1329 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Central Maverick Square Paris St ranging from $1,010 to $45,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Central Maverick Square Paris St?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Central Maverick Square Paris St ranges from $1,010 to $45,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,490.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Central Maverick Square Paris St?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Central Maverick Square Paris St range from $1,746 to $27,166,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,300 to $45,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,330 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,625.
